Supreme Court Questions Colorado’s Conversion-Therapy Ban
The U.S. Supreme Court heard arguments on whether states can prohibit conversion therapy for minors. Several justices appeared skeptical of Colorado’s ban, signaling potential implications for similar bans across the country.

Passport Gender-Marker Case Moves Forward
Trans and nonbinary Americans urged the Court to keep “X” and self-identified gender markers available while litigation continues.

Texas Judges Can Now Refuse Marriages on Religious Grounds
Texas changed judicial conduct rules, allowing judges to decline to perform marriages based on religious beliefs — raising access concerns for same-sex couples needing courthouse ceremonies.
